SEMICONDUCTOR DIODE LASERS AND OTHER OPTOELECTRONIC DEVICES
An overview of modern photonic technology and an introduction to key parameters and concepts; the basic mechanisms determining the relationship between optical gain and current density, and quantum-well laser structures; physics of high-power phase-locked laser arrays or other optoelectronics devices. Knowledge of electromagnetics [such asE C E 320] and solid-state electronics [such asE C E 335] strongly encouraged.
